Celtic fans woke up to the news that manager Brendan Rodgers is on his way out of the club.Rodgers has held talks with Leicester City and has ‘verbally agreed’ to take charge of the Premier League club after Claude Puel was sacked on Sunday.Brendan Rodgers is set for a return to the Premier League2
Brendan Rodgers is set for a return to the Premier League
To see their manager depart mid-season has perturbed Hoops fans and not just because it could have an effect on their season and the final push for the Scottish Premiership title.Some of the Celtic faithful have rehashed the words from a tweet former striker Moussa Dembele posted shortly before he left Parkhead for Lyon last summer.Dembele tweeted a picture with the message: “A lie has many variations, the truth none.”He added to the tweet: “Don’t get it wrong Bhoys and Ghirls it’s nothing to do with people who really care about the club @CelticFC.Did Dembele foresee the circumstances in Rodgers leaving Celtic?2
Did Dembele foresee the circumstances in Rodgers leaving Celtic?
“Too much love and respect for you and the crest #CarefulWhoYouCallTheLeaderOfYours.”It was a pretty cryptic tweet at the time but now Rodgers has seemingly jumped at the first chance of leaving, a number of Hoops supporters have suggested Dembele foresaw this happening.And these Celtic fans had their say on the manager leaving, with many labelling Rodgers a ‘rat’ while also referring to Dembele’s tweet.
